Calculate Log Base 191 of 315

To solve the equation log 191 (315)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 315, a = 191:
    log 191 (315) = log(315) / log(191)
  3. Evaluate the term:
    log(315) / log(191)
    = 1.39794000867204 / 1.92427928606188
    = 1.0952538396245
